Thanks GG, this was fun to watch. Reminds me of one of my favorite Randy Lewis memories. Any or all of this recollection could be inaccurate given the fog of the years, but I have a vivid memory of watching Lewis wrestle a match in the Big Ten Tournament in Iowa City. I believe he was wrestling a kid from Illinois. Early in the match Lewis stuck his leg out inviting a leg shot from the opponent, the kid took the leg and Lewis pounded him, probably for back points in addition to a takedown. Later on the feet again, Lewis baits him with the leg again, the kid shoots again and promptly gets pounded again. Still later, on the feet again, Lewis sticks his leg out again, and the kid TAKES A BIG STEP BACKWARDS. It was hilarious and my friends and I laughed our a$$es off."
